Vaughanoseris catadupensis
Taxonomy
Vaughanoseris catadupensis was named by Wells (1934). Its type locality is Catadupa, "Catadupa Beds", which is in a Campanian/Maastrichtian shallow subtidal limestone in the "Catadupa Beds" Formation of Jamaica. It is the type species of Vaughanoseris.
